Can an Android Toast be longer than Toast.LENGTH_LONG?

When using setDuration() for a Toast, is it possible to set a custom length or at least something longer than Toast.LENGTH_LONG?

The values of LENGTH_SHORT and LENGTH_LONG are 0 and 1. This means they are treated as flags rather than actual durations so I don't think it will be possible to set the duration to anything other than these values.

If you want to display a message to the user for longer, consider a Status Bar Notification. Status Bar Notifications can be programmatically canceled when they are no longer relevant.

If you need a long Toast, there's a practical alternative, but it requires your user to click on an OK button to make it go away. You can use an AlertDialog like this:

String message = "This is your message";
new AlertDialog.Builder(YourActivityName.this)
    .setTitle("Optional Title (you can omit this)")
    .setMessage(message)
    .setPositiveButton("ok", null)
    .show();

If you have a long message, chances are, you don't know how long it will take for your user to read the message, so sometimes it is a good idea to require your user to click on an OK button to continue. In my case, I use this technique when a user clicks on a help icon.

The user cannot custome defined the Toast's duration. because NotificationManagerService's scheduleTimeoutLocked() function not use the field duration. the source code is the following.

private void scheduleTimeoutLocked(ToastRecord r, boolean immediate)
    {
        Message m = Message.obtain(mHandler, MESSAGE_TIMEOUT, r);
        long delay = immediate ? 0 : (r.duration == Toast.LENGTH_LONG ? LONG_DELAY : SHORT_DELAY);
        mHandler.removeCallbacksAndMessages(r);
        mHandler.sendMessageDelayed(m, delay);
    }

Toast duration can be hacked using a thread that runs the toast exclusively. This works (runs the toast for 10 secs, modify sleep and ctr to your liking):

final Toast toast = Toast.makeText(this, "Your Message", Toast.LENGTH_LONG);

Thread t = new Thread(){
    public void run(){
          int ctr = 0;
          try{
               while( ctr<10 ){
                    toast.show();
                    sleep(1000);
                    ctr++;
               }
          } catch (Exception e) {
               Log.e("Error", "", e);
          }
     }
 };
 t.start();

After failing with every available solution, I finally had workaround using recursion.

Code:

//Recursive function, pass duration in seconds
public void showToast(int duration) {
    if (duration <= 0)
        return;

    Toast.makeText(this, "Hello, it's a toast", Toast.LENGTH_LONG).show();
    Handler handler = new Handler();
    handler.postDelayed(new Runnable() {
        @Override
        public void run() {
            showToast(duration-1);
        }
    }, 1000);
}
